Transaction 38221e95444580441f49d0cb53ea5bb2cb7bff1ded71b38d5fc1b0bb235db7a5

1 Input
2 Outputs
  • 38221e95444580441f49d0cb53ea5bb2cb7bff1ded71b38d5fc1b0bb235db7a5:0
  • value  419087689
    address  13VnPLFnUtTLXZd3nuUXKtte2hPVTL7tsx
  • 38221e95444580441f49d0cb53ea5bb2cb7bff1ded71b38d5fc1b0bb235db7a5:1
  • value  86000
    address  34EkRn1zm3XeoxUSKBThEmTdni78BoM5bD